|   
    MENIU :
 Home
 Realizam
 Soft interactiv
 Lucrari/Cursuri
 Download
 Dispozitive - Circuite
 Biblioteca - Simboluri
 Librarie
 Dictionar explicativ
 Biblioteca - Carti
 Magazine
 Scheme
 Anunturi
 Forum
 Articole
 Linkuri
 Contact

 Revista InfoElectronica
noua revista infoelectronica

  
ASIC-uri Comentarii(3)

sursa:
http://www.cs.cmu.edu/~mihaib/articles/reconf/reconf-html.html;
autor: Mihai Budiu;

....................................................................
Un microprocesor trebuie s?? fie ``bun la toate' ┬?i nu este excelent pentru nimic. Anumite tipuri de calcule nu pot fi f??cute cu procesoare din aceast?? cauz??; este nevoie de ASIC-uri.


ASIC-uri
Atunci c?«nd ┬?tii exact ce ai de calculat ┬?i timpul disponibil este foarte pu??in, nu ai de ales altceva dec?«t s?? proiectezi un circuit care face numai acel lucru. Un astfel de integrat, construit s?? rezolve o singur?? problem??, se nume┬?te ASIC.

Un exemplu tipic de ASIC este cipul DES care cripteaz?? cu algoritmul de criptografie cu cheie privat?? Data Encryption Standard. ?Äntr-un PC se g??sesc o gr??mad?? de ASIC-uri, de la controlerele de magistral?? la controlerele perifericelor. (?Äntr-un PC se pot g??si ┬?i mai multe procesoare; unele periferice sunt controlate de procesoare al c??ror program este fixat odat?? pentru totdeauna.)

Un ASIC este mult mai simplu, mai ieftin ┬?i mai rapid dec?«t un microprocesor. Dar nu este deloc flexibil: nu poate rezolva dec?«t o singur?? problem??.
......................................................................
Dezvoltare de ASIC-uri.
Proiectarea ┬?i depanarea unui ASIC este o treab?? deosebit de complicat??3. Testarea mai ales este dificil de f??cut. Desigur, nimeni nu-┬?i permite s?? fabrice un ASIC numai ca s?? g??seasc?? un bug ┬?i s?? schimbe apoi ?«ntreaga linie de fabrica??ie. Metoda uzual folosit?? este simularea ?«n software, dar aceasta este extrem de lent?? (de mii de ori mai lent?? dec?«t viteza de func??ionare a circuitului real). O solu??ie foarte eficient?? este de a implementa schema ASIC-ului pe un FPGA ┬?i de a-l rula astfel. Raportul de vitez?? este cam de genul 1/2. ?Än plus, orice bug se poate foarte u┬?or corecta schimb?«nd configura??ia. Exist?? o firm??, Quickturn, care cu asta se ocup??: ?«??i vinde pl??ci mari cu sute de FPGA-uri ┬?i software care ia descrierea unui circuit ?«ntr-un limbaj de descriere hardware (HDL) ┬?i construie┬?te automat o versiune a circuitului folosind FPGA-uri. Rezultatul apoi poate fi ``?«nfipt' ?«n locul unde ar trebui s?? fie circuitul real ┬?i poate fi folosit?? pentru simulare.
https://www.bestclock.cn

  Comentarii(3)

  

 Facebook:


   Yahoo ID:
 
Site Admin:
Yahoo Messenger Status  
 
Redactor Sef Revista:
Yahoo Messenger Status  
 
Webmaster:
Yahoo Messenger Status  
 

 STATISTICI :  Vizitatori unici: 159809  Accesari: 2446629  Ultimul Update: 01 Septembrie 2008
  © 2011 InfoElectronica
   Powered by DigitalServ.Ro MEDIA